### Pagination — Corvane Public API

All list endpoints page with opaque cursors. Default page size 25, max 100. Cursors encode sort position only; never parse or construct them client-side, and reject PRs that do. Changing sort order invalidates outstanding cursors by design — returning 410 there is correct, not a bug. Tests live in `pagination_spec`; any change to cursor encoding needs a migration note. Cursor payloads are signed server-side so tampering is detectable, and releases of the API gateway are signed too, using the key below.

deploy key for kagup-bawig: bky9_ZMq28eTw9

**Action item 7 — retune the Cartwheel driver-assignment heuristic.**

During the Brennerfield outage we learned the heuristic over-weights proximity and starves drivers in low-density zones, which snowballed into the 40-minute pickup backlog. Fix is already merged, but future maintainers: don't trust the defaults blindly. The weights were picked by eyeballing two weeks of replay data, so revisit them after the next demand-model refresh. For reference, the values we shipped are below.

constants for yaduf-fahag:
BUDGETS = {
    "kelix": 528,
    "briwyn": 734,
}

Subject: Memtrace cut-over complete

Team,

Cut-over to Memtrace v2 for GPU memory profiling finished last night. Old v1 agents are disabled; any tickets referencing v1 dashboards should be closed as resolved-by-migration. Sampling overhead is now under 2% and allocation traces include kernel names. Known gap: profiles older than 30 days were not migrated. Point customers at the v2 docs for setup questions. For reference when troubleshooting, the agent now runs with the following configuration.

settings of bagaf-bawip:
[aldax]
port = 5000
region = south-4
host = aldax.brasklabs.corp
team = brivan
timeout_ms = 2000
retries = 2

Welcome to the Parcelhop team! Step 3 is wiring up the tracking webhook. Point the courier simulator at your staging endpoint, fire a test scan event, and check it lands in the events table. The webhook payloads have to be signed or the receiver drops them, so use the key below.

signing key of bajop-hahag = bky13_yLSJStjSXhzxg